In this Lesson, we examine: Tachiwaza Scoring
The objective is to throw your opponent onto the mat to score and Ippon.
What constitutes an Ippon – An award of Ippon ends the match.
Situations for an award of Ippon occur;
- – When the contestants are standing (Nage-waza),
- – When contestants are on the mat in a hold down (Osae-waza),
- – When contestants are on the mat and one submits from an effective strangle (Shime-waza)
- – contestants are on the mat and one submits from an effective arm lock (Kansetsu-waza),
- – Or when one contestant submits.
